Empress Teal vs M371
Empress Teal (PPG) and M371 (Tikkurila) come from different manufacturers. These are both blues, so the question isn't which hue to choose — it's where within blue to land. The 3-point LRV gap — 9 for Empress Teal vs 6 for M371 — means Empress Teal will open up a space more effectively. ΔE 6.4 means they're clearly different, but not dramatically so — they'd pair well in the same room.
